I'm using the same test case on this thread, and oing more tests I now
realized what is the problem, this leak appears only if the pom file has the
dependency to jbpm-bpmn2 5.1.0.Final along with Drools 5.2.x or 5.3.x.

Re-reading Jamie's post earlier I was puzzled by his reference to jbpm-bpmn2
5.1.1.Final, because is not listed as a version on
http://www.jboss.org/jbpm, but looking at the public maven repo I saw it
really exists, using that version of JBPM resolved the problem, even for
5.2.0.Final.

So in summary Drools 5.2.x and forward do not work properly with JBPM
5.1.0.Final, it would probably be helpful to add some reference to this in
the release notes. And also maybe provide a link to JBPM 5.1.1.Final that I
only saw in the maven repo, no documentation or download link is available
in JBPM site.
